How much does an Emergency Medical Technician make in Kansas Average base salary Data source tooltip for average base salary 19 57 same as national average Average 19 57 Low 13 03 High 29 41 The average salary for a emergency medical technician is 19 57 per hour in Kansas Work at Indeed Countries About Help Center ESG at We ve identified 13 states where the typical salary for a Paramedic job is above the national average Topping the list is Wisconsin with Alaska and Massachusetts close behind in second and third Massachusetts beats the national average by 6 3 and Wisconsin furthers that trend with another 5 578 10 2 above the 54 832

The average hourly pay for an Emergency Medical Technician EMT Paramedic is 17 25 in 2024 Visit PayScale to research emergency medical technician emt paramedic hourly pay by city How much does an EMT Make As of July 29 2024 the average annual pay of EMT in the the United States is 37 980 While Salary is seeing that EMT salary in the US can go up to 47 723 or down to 30 453 but most earn between 34 040 and 43 080 Salary shows the average base salary core compensation as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of EMT in the United States

How much does an Ems make As of Aug 2 2024 the average hourly pay for an Ems in the United States is 15 58 an hour While ZipRecruiter is seeing hourly wages as high as 24 76 and as low as 5 29 the majority of Ems wages currently range between 14 42 25th percentile to 17 79 75th percentile across the United States The pay rate for EMTs can vary based on location experience and level of training required The lowest earning 10 of EMTs earned about 28 2700 as of May 2022 while those in the top 10 earned more than 56 890 In other words the higher your training level the higher your salary
